Помощь - Поиск - Пользователи - Календарь
Полная версия этой страницы: Как удалить элемент из QList?
Форум на CrossPlatform.RU > Библиотеки > Qt > Qt Общие вопросы
Litkevich Yuriy
Цитата(eldar85 @ 11.4.2010, 15:57) *
сейчас буду читать и пробвать эти высокоуровневые контейнеры
тут
eldar85
о блин, полный перевод, классно!!!!)))
eldar85
а как можно удалить строку из
QList<QString> list;

к примеру мне нужно удалить 10 строку
list[10]....


и удалить ее не просто чтобы она была пустая, а чтобы к примеру было 200 строк, мне нужно удалить 10 строку, я ее удалил и осталось 199 строк в list
fsMark
Както так:
void QList::removeAt ( int i )


Removes the item at index position i. i must be a valid index position in the list (i.e., 0 <= i < size()).
eldar85
блин, чет я не пойму как эт записать)) а можно подробнее??
Litkevich Yuriy
Цитата(eldar85 @ 11.4.2010, 20:10) *
блин, чет я не пойму как эт записать)) а можно подробнее??
Цитата(eldar85 @ 11.4.2010, 19:55) *
list[10]....

QList<QString> list;
...
list.removeAt(10);
eldar85
ага, понятно, спасибо большое))
Litkevich Yuriy
Цитата(eldar85 @ 11.4.2010, 20:21) *
спасибо большое))
можно просто кнопочку соответствующую нажимать, и сообщение не писать
Litkevich Yuriy
Тему разделил: Сравнение QList и std::list
SABROG
Вот Jasmine Blanchette (автор книги) отвечал в 2004ом в рассылке тролей.
Для просмотра полной версии этой страницы, пожалуйста, пройдите по ссылке.
Форум IP.Board © 2001-2024 IPS, Inc.